AI-Based Field Recommendation

CRYMBO’s AI engine automatically determines the optimal set of identity fields (PII) that should be included in a Travel Rule exchange. This ensures that identity data is relevant, compliant, and minimized for privacy.

What Is a Field Recommendation?

A field recommendation is a dynamic list of data attributes (e.g., full name, date of birth, national ID) selected by the AI based on:

  • Jurisdictional regulations
  • Receiver Bussiness/ institution preferences
  • Sender user profile
  • Historical patterns

Example

If a Bussiness/ institution in the EU is receiving a transaction from a user in Singapore:

  • The AI considers FATF rules and EU-specific KYC obligations
  • Looks at the receiver’s preference (e.g., wants Name + DOB)
  • Reviews sender’s profile (individual vs. institution)
  • Returns the minimal required set: Name, DOB, Nationality

Recommendation Factors

FactorDescription
Regulation MatchLegal minimum required based on origin + destination
Profile TypeWhether sender is retail, business, or exchange
Receiver PreferencesFields the Bussiness/ institution explicitly requests
Risk LevelBased on scoring, reputation, or transaction type

Customization & Override

  • Bussiness/ institution can manually override default fields
  • Admins can define field templates per use case
  • AI engine adapts based on overrides and outcomes
